回答:
少なくともopenSUSE 12.1では、ファイアウォールは依然として2つのコンポーネントに分離されています/etc/init.d
:
# systemctl disable SuSEfirewall2_setup.service
SuSEfirewall2_setup.service is not a native service, redirecting to /sbin/chkconfig.
Executing /sbin/chkconfig SuSEfirewall2_setup off
# systemctl disable SuSEfirewall2_init.service
SuSEfirewall2_init.service is not a native service, redirecting to /sbin/chkconfig.
Executing /sbin/chkconfig SuSEfirewall2_init off
chkconfig --set SuSEfirewall2_setup off
ただし、「もっと将来の証拠」としてではなく、systemctlを使用する必要があります。
順序は重要です。_setupは_initに依存します。
以下はOpenSUSE 13.2で動作します。
/ sbin / SuSEfirewall2オフ
(http://binwaheed.blogspot.com/2011/02/opensuse-turn-firewall-off.htmlから)